Output 8be189b66a1349f71550043c924c3b2a2c3126f6efbdbe8b018ccd3b27fb6402:0

value
112291058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72cdcb150fa7a366f3a45341e52e84ebac4fb7fb OP_EQUAL
address
3CA3VBSn76tqebpgAUb7qPLkzdU5TYeiQe
transaction
8be189b66a1349f71550043c924c3b2a2c3126f6efbdbe8b018ccd3b27fb6402
spent
true